EVPN VGA MAC address learning cause flooding
Hi! Experts

Sorry for disturbing, I am curious why IRB interface in EVPN does not use
VGAs' Virtual MAC address (00:00:5e:00:01:01) to originate packets, but
instead uses the interface real MAC address to originate packets.

Are there any special thoughts behind this? It will cause BUM flooding if
peer is a layer 2 switch ( peer s will never learn VGA virtual MAC address)

Re: EVPN VGA MAC address learning cause flooding [ In reply to ]
Hi

Yes you need to set the vga-v4/v6-mac on the IRB interface:

virtual-gateway-v4-mac | EVPN User Guide | Juniper Networks TechLibrary
<https://www.juniper.net/documentation/us/en/software/junos/evpn-vxlan/topics/ref/statement/virtual-gateway-v4-mac-edit-interfaces.html>

eg:

set interfaces irb.x virtual-gateway-v4-mac 00:00:5e:44:44:44
set interfaces irb.x virtual-gateway-v6-mac 00:00:5e:66:66:66

Re: EVPN VGA MAC address learning cause flooding [ In reply to ]
Interesting discussion here. I take it this is not just an issue for
packets *originated* by the switch (as in generated by the switch),
but also routed packets it forwards?

Sounds like the config posted hard-coding the MAC is a sensible thing
to do. I'm pondering now, in a situation with multiple vlans / irb
interfaces on a device, if there is any requirement to set a different
VG MAC for each one? Seems I could use, for instance, the two in the
example for every irb/vlan and not have any conflict?
